- Baskerville0
powerpoint presentations are weird in size. Open up a default one and look at the dimensions, they are normally set to:
W: 25.4cm
H: 19.05cmdon't ask why, it's just how MS like to do things.
then translate that into pixels. I think it scales the page in an odd way but it seems to work!
